Sharp Serrated Knife Cake Server Damp Kitchen Towel Dry Kitchen Towel A sharp serrated knife will cut moist cakes evenly without smushing the slices--just use a delicate sawing motion as you cut. Use the cake server to transfer each slice to a plate.
